Assessing Reading Skills in Higher Education: From background information through to recommendations SASC Authorised

This course will help both newly qualified specialist teacher assessors or those assessors wishing to refresh their professional skills and knowledge. The course will primarily focus on the use of the Adult Reading Test (ART 2) to assess reading comprehension, exploring both quantitative and qualitative evidence.
Case Study
A case study will be used to explore a student’s reading profile, from background information through to recommendations for higher education.

At the end of the presentation, you will be encouraged to reflect on what you have learnt and how this will impact on your practice. This will support the completion of your CPD log in support of an application for APC renewal.
